Owning your perfect home is a rewarding goal for many people. But the standard mortgage process can sometimes be complicated. That's where private mortgages arrive in. A private mortgage is a mortgage that is provided by a individual lender, rather than a standard bank or financial institution. This can provide several benefits for borrowers who may not be eligible for a typical mortgage.
One benefit of a private mortgage is that lenders are often more flexible with their terms. They may be willing to consider borrowers who have less credit history, fair credit scores, or unique income situations. Additionally, private check here lenders may be quicker to consider loan applications, which can reduce time and hassle.
